*CON MICU
**MD's usually fill in the green sheets.
**I find that many of the comorbids found on the chart are not on the green sheet. 
**The "final diagnosis" is often written on the first day or two of the pt's admission.
**If the diagnosis changes after further diagnostics; I find that the "final diagnosis" is not updated/corrected/changed to reflect this.
**Most complications are filled in; but all are found on the chart. 
**I do review the green sheets and find them only somewhat useful.[[User:Mlaporte|Mlaporte]] 13:09, 2013 November 6 (CST)
